Methane (CH4) emissions from Power Industry (Energy) in Middle East, North Africa, Afghanistan & Pakistan
Middle East, North Africa, Afghanistan & Pakistan: Methane (CH4) emissions from Power Industry (Energy) was 1.51 Mt CO2e in 2024. ◆ Volatile
Methane (CH4) emissions from Power Industry (Energy) in Middle East, North Africa, Afghanistan & Pakistan, 1970–2024
Source: EDGAR (Emissions Database for Global Atmospheric Research) Community GHG Database, Joint Research Centre (JRC) - European Commission. Measured in Mt CO2e.
Analysis
The most recent figure for methane (ch4) emissions from power industry (energy) in Middle East, North Africa, Afghanistan & Pakistan is 1.51 Mt CO2e, measured in 2024. That is the highest value across all 55 years on record.
That represents a change of up 3.1% on the previous year and up 32.2% over ten years.
Over the whole period, methane (ch4) emissions from power industry (energy) in Middle East, North Africa, Afghanistan & Pakistan peaked at 1.51 Mt CO2e in 2024 and was at its lowest, 0.022 Mt CO2e, in 1970.
That places Middle East, North Africa, Afghanistan & Pakistan 19th out of 47 groups with data for 2024,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from electricity and heat generation (subsector of the energy sector) including IPCC 2006 code 1.A.1.a.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
